Shrouded skirt with waistband worn by Carmen Miranda. Waistband in yellow tulle embroidered with sequins and gold plungers and colorless rhinestones forming squares. In the waistband, three rows of colorless rhinestones and openings forming triangles throughout. Skirt fabric in yellow tulle embroidered with gold sequins, floral motifs, and applications. Beam in nylon lace and metallic threads with rows of sewn golden sequins. Beneath the tule, two layers of fabric: the first in woven of gilded metallic threads and the other in gray and yellow nylon fabric. Metal ladder on the beam. Zip closure and back hooks.

Details

  • Title: Skirt with floral pattern
  • Creator: Unknown
  • Date Created: 1940
  • Location Created: United States of America
  • Physical Dimensions: Cintura 68.5 X C 85.0 X Barra 873.0 cm
  • Provenance: Show in Detroit; Shows in Europe (1953); Show in Las Vegas (1953); Show in Havana (1955); Social occasions in the United States; Shows at the Urca Casino, Brazil.
  • Type: Skirt
  • Photographer: Cristiana Miranda - Cerne Sistemas / Márcio Assis – Cerne Sistemas
  • Rights: GOVERNO DO ESTADO DO RIO DE JANEIRO / SECRETARIA DE ESTADO DE CULTURA / FUNDAÇÃO ANITA MANTUANO DE ARTES DO ESTADO DO RIO DE JANEIRO – FUNARJ / MUSEU CARMEN MIRANDA
  • Medium: Cotton, glass, metal, plastic, polyester, sequin, machine stitching, hand stitching, embroidery, netting, lame fabric
